Barn painting services involve applying fresh paint or protective coatings to the exterior or interior surfaces of a barn or similar farm structures. This work typically includes preparing the surface by cleaning, sanding, and sometimes repairing damaged areas before applying primer and paint. The goal is to enhance the appearance of the barn, protect it from weather elements, and prolong its lifespan. Skilled contractors use specialized techniques and quality materials to ensure a durable, even finish that withstands the outdoor environment.
One common reason for barn painting is to address issues caused by exposure to moisture, sun, and temperature fluctuations, which can lead to peeling, cracking, or rotting of wood and other materials. Painting can help seal the surface, preventing water infiltration and reducing the risk of structural deterioration. It also offers a way to update the look of a property, whether for aesthetic reasons or to increase its value. Regular maintenance, including repainting, can be essential for barns that are part of working farms, equestrian facilities, or rural homes.

When comparing contractors for barn painting services,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should look for service providers who have a proven track record of handling barn or large-scale exterior painting jobs in Spokane County or nearby areas. An experienced contractor will understand the unique challenges that come with painting large structures like barns, including surface preparation, weather considerations, and appropriate materials. Asking for examples of past projects or references can help gauge whether a contractor’s expertise aligns with the specific needs of the job.
Clear, written expectations are essential to ensure both parties are aligned before work begins. Homeowners should seek out service providers who are willing to provide detailed proposals that outline the scope of work, materials to be used, and any relevant project details. This documentation helps prevent misunderstandings and ensures everyone is on the same page regarding what will be done. Having a transparent outline of the project also makes it easier to compare different contractors and assess their professionalism and attention to detail.
